    Video Cards and Development

     An Intel Dual Core E6600 Processor has about 8GFLOPS of processing power at it's disposal. That's a ton more than the 2GFLOPS of the Cray 'super-computers' of the late '80s and early '90s. But it's nothing compared to an Nvidia 8800 GTS Video Card which has over 300GFLOPS of processing power under the hood.

    Nvidia has already made that power available as part of an SDK. What are your thoughts on how that will impact development in general?
